Transaction 12392f6a4994fe3111c420f6cd76123817f558c21819b0e46953b71f3000992b
1 Input
1 Output
-
12392f6a4994fe3111c420f6cd76123817f558c21819b0e46953b71f3000992b:0
- value
- 3472162
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e8d950bd362b01c10489fbbd0cd2ebef674882ea OP_EQUAL
- address
- 3NvD2PMVaj72a7WFGa4AyMfPsUamRFGjJt